1. Principles of creating hybrid integrated automated systems of technological process design and control [№1 за 2018 год]
Authors: G.B. Burdo, N.A. Semenov
Visitors: 4166
It is known that domestic and foreign machine building industry have been affected by serious structural changes over the past few years. Their main point is that the part of single piece and small-lot machinery production (multiproduct engineering manufacture, MM) is up to 25–30 per cent in the total amount of machine building industry products. However, the problems of automated technological process design and automated production control are solved in the indicated production types. This is due to the fact that multiproduct machinery production systems stand out for high acceleration capacity. Moreover, transfer of batch production experience leads to significant delay of a control action and its incorrectness, and designed technologies don’t count a production system state. The bailout plan is possible in the case of information integration of technological process design automation systems and automated technological process control systems. In this regard automated technological process control systems must provide a possibility to correct production plans at all levels quickly. The paper shows relevance of the proposed concept of information integration of automated systems of technological process design and control in a multiproduct manufacture. The research is based on the system theory framework and the product life cycle methodology. The authors examine the hierarchy of the systems and explain the principles of creating integrated systems and their subsystems. They also suggest the decision-making method for technological process design and control in hybrid systems.

2. Algorithms for gamma radiation sources identification [№1 за 2018 год]
Authors: A.E. Davydov, I.K. Fomina, B.B. Nikolsky
Visitors: 6207
The article considers the problem of transition from analog to digital ionizing radiation recorders. It also analyzes multiobjective hardware tasks and characteristics of digital data processing application and microprocessor control, as well as common types of gamma-radiation detectors based on Geiger-Muller detectors and detectors crystal based on scintillators. The paper determines the process task of applying portable gamma-ray detectors. The authors propose software and hardware solutions for applying microcontrollers and creating instruments for radiation situation analysis and assessment, gamma radiation detection and identification. They also present the mathematical and algorithmic solutions implemented in control systems of ionizing radiation detection units. The paper shows the advantages of using digital control systems based on microcontrollers as part of ionizing radiation detection units. There is an algorithm for correcting a detector counting characteristic based on Geiger-Muller counters by calculating correction coefficients of counters. The paper shows the results of experimental evaluation of algorithms of gamma radiation sources detection. There are recommendations on creating an effective instrument detection framework consisting of algorithms for measurement of dose rate and identification of a gamma radiation source. The authors discuss technical solutions for the implementation of new ways of processing data from gamma radiation detectors. The paper proposes a solution for identifying ionizing radiation sources by a software-mathematical method. There is an analysis of two algorithms of identifying gamma radiation sources based on the window method of analyzing spectrometric information. The authors investigate the problem of false positives of the considered algorithm. They propose some options of optimization of the considered identification algorithms to reduce the number of false positives.

3. A web-model of a distributed real-time information system [№1 за 2018 год]
Authors: N.А. Ostroglazov, А.I. Chugunov, М.А. Kudrin, V.V. Elizarov
Visitors: 10132
The article describes the approaches to solving the problem of efficient use of computing resources in the design of complex web-oriented distributed systems. It also describes the development of a web real-time model of a distributed information system for competitions of academic works. The system is implemented in Yii framework in PHP. The MVC design pattern (Model View Controller) provides the interaction between the application server and the client application. The “representation” is a user interface with tools for working in the system, and a controller enables interaction between a model and a representation. The client application is based on a design pattern Module using the mechanism of closures in JavaScript. Such approach to a web system structure creates the conditions to enable centralized processing, storage and delivery of spatial data via the Internet for remote users. The system includes the separation of users by roles: Administrator, Reviewer and Participant. The article describes user activity diagrams with the roles of an Administrator and a Reviewer. Activity diagrams are built on the UML methodology (Unified Modeling Language). The developed system allows real-time applying for participation in the contest of scientific and educational works as a Contestant, reviewing, approving, rejecting and sending applications for revision, as well as generating documents that summarize the results as a Reviewer. Thus, the described system provides and controls the entire cycle of activities for organizing a contest of academic works in a web system.

4. Tools for determining a linguistic-statistical affinity of languages using the turkic morpheme model [№1 за 2018 год]
Author: A.B. Almenova
Visitors: 6357
The article proposes a new approach and tools for linguistic-statistical comparing of Turkic languages affinity using the Turkic morpheme model. This model is a structured description of Turkic morphemes, which consists of morpheme properties and their manifestation contexts at all language levels (phonological, morphological, syntactic and semantic) [3, 5]. The tools determining the linguistic-statistical affinity of Turkic languages is implemented as a web resource that processes information about the language represented in the morpheme model database. Comparing the affinity of languages by linguistic-statistical methods using the Turkic morpheme model can be made at different lan-guage levels: morphological, syntactic, lexical. The paper describes four following methods: comparing the number of affixational mor-phemes corresponding to a grammatical category; comparing the number of allomorphs in one morpheme; comparing the joined-up and separate writing of morphemes; comparing the order of affixational morphemes within the word form. Nowadays the model database is filled up for Tatar, Kazakh, Crimean Tatar, Turkish and Uzbek languages. It allows comparing linguistic-statistical affinity of the languages in pairs. The proposed method can be used to compare language morphologies to obtain information on the affinity of dialects to a literary lan-guage, as well as to detect the affinity of one language dialects to dialects and a literary language of other languages. Our methodology and tools can be used not only for Turkic languages, but for any closely related languages of the agglutinative type.

5. Cost estimation in software projects design using the mountain algorithm [№1 за 2018 год]
Authors: Zubkova, T.M., E.N. Natochaya
Visitors: 6136
Cost estimation in software development allows reducing the probability of making incorrect or not making necessary management decisions, the probability of obtaining unplanned results of software projects. The article performs the analysis of basic approaches to the problem of software projects cost estimation: the linear approach, the method of function points and using empirical data. The paper proposes the technique of cost estimation in software projects design based on the mountain algorithm. The paper describes mathematical support and software to solve the problem. The task is implemented according to the application composition model and the early design model. To estimate software project costs it is offered to record the price of programs according to their group of complexity. The paper considers three groups of software products complexity: simple (design takes up to 4 months), average (design takes from 4 months to one year), high (design exceeds a year). The paper explains the use of the mountain clustering method for combining software products in groups based on a similarity of signs. Based on the offered method, the software system of software projects cost estimation is developed in order to increase objectivity and efficiency of the decisions made by developers. Input data of the software system are a structure of an enterprise, a specification, a table of estimates of software product elements, the Boehm table. The algorithm of a mountain clustering acts as controlling influence. The resources supporting execution of software system functions are hardware and software of the company. At the system output, the report on costs of software product design is created.

6. Study of the influence of initialization algorithms of Volterry network weight coefficients on forecast problem solving [№1 за 2018 год]
Authors: I.V. Lyozina, K.V. Saraeva
Visitors: 10156
The article describes an automated system designed by the authors for forecasting oil market quotes by Volterry neural network. The system runs three algorithms for weight coefficients initialization: the annihilation simulation algorithm, the evolutionary algorithm and random initialization. A user is able to upload samples, set learning parameters, select a learning algorithm for weight coefficients initialization, define their parameters and look through forecasting results. Moreover, a user can save parameters of a neural network to a XML file to provide an ability to perform forecasting by using preset parameters of a trained network. While testing a user can open a network saved earlier or work with a current one, load a sample file and then look at the results. All results are kept in .xlsx files. The developed software can be used for forecasting a market oil price. Standard deviation is an evaluation criterion of the designed application. To make a testing experiment the authors selected Brent and WTA oil prices during the period from December 31, 2005 till December 31, 2016. The article shows the results of researching a dependency of forecasting quality according to the selected algorithms. The results show that a random initialization (learning coefficient 0.01, a number of neurons L=3, a number of layers K=3) produces a bigger error than the annihilation simulation algorithm or the evolutionary algorithm. As a result, using optimization algorithms for initialization of weight coefficients provides more accurate forecasting result than a random initialization.

7. The study of the variation coefficient distribution in problems of test statistical analysis [№1 за 2018 год]
Authors: Agamirov L.V., Agamirov V.L., Vestyak V.A.
Visitors: 7211
The paper considers the problem of exact distribution of the variation coefficient, the statistical characteristic used for analyzing random variable measurements, the fluctuations in technological processes for production of materials, semi-finished products, machine parts and structural elements, as well as for studying scattering of mechanical properties, es-pecially under variable loads. The importance of the variation coefficient is also determined by the fact that it is one of the design parameters for justification of reliability, durability and life. Safe operation of machines and structures largely depends from the reliable determination of this coefficient. The exact distribution of the variation coefficient for normal population is obtained based on the well-known theorem on the distribution function of the ratio of two random variables. In this case, it is a sample mean square deviation having the chi-square distribution and the sample mean with the normal distribution law. The obtained exact formulas for the variation coefficient distribution were verified by multiple statistical modeling by the Monte Carlo method, which has confirmed the accuracy of analytical calculations. In order to simplify practical calculations, the authors consider an approximate model that has shown an error of no more than 1,5 % for observational volumes from 3 to 20. The paper considers the estimation examples of confidence limits, failure-free operation probability and other reliability problems based on the obtained solutions.

8. Software system for research a measurement error of a laser experimental roundness measurement instrument [№1 за 2018 год]
Authors: V.N. Belopukhov, O.A. Zayakin, A.V. Manukhin, A.A. Rostov
Visitors: 6989
The purpose of the work is to develop a software system for assistance in experimental research on a new out-of-roundness measurement method. One of the important aims of the research is to learn the main measurement error of this method. The Samara branch of the Lebedev Physical Institute of the Russian Academy of Sciences has developed a laboratory layout of the device. Now the Samara University uses it in the training process and updates it further. The method assumes that a focused laser beam scans the controlled surface, while a mirrored laser beam position is determined (Patent RF 2109250). Its practical application is controlling the deviation of a bearing inner ring tread form. The functions of the research software system are the following: acquiring pre-processed data from external files; calculating a radial profile, out-of-roundness and waviness after a single scan; statistical analysis of these measurement results by rescans series data and estimation of the coordinate measurement error in each point of a profile. According to the preliminary results of the measurement series analysis, its estimated basic error is 0.07 m for out-of-roundness and 0.05 m for waviness without considering the cinematic error during scanning. These results compare well with ones that currently used instruments give, such as interferometers and contact circular meters, in the practical application considered here. Measurement error is mainly caused by kinematic inaccuracies during operating a turning sub-unit for the controlled object. The conclusion implies that the device laboratory layout still needs updating and its metrological characteristics can be improved. Taking into account the lack of funding in the research, it is suggested to acquize and pre-process data in places where it is possible to do, whereas perform further calculating in the cloud.

9. Conceptual basis for developing trainig models of a complex software system assembling generator [№1 за 2018 год]
Authors: V.O. Georgiev, N.A. Prokopev, D.S. Polikashin
Visitors: 4820
The paper presents a conceptual basis for developing training prototypes of an interactive assembling system for automatic building of application software systems. This basis was obtained during practical works in such courses as “Software systems design and architecture” and “Object-oriented analysis and design”. Software systems generation is based on the Theory of program schemes concepts, its standard structural schemes and program engineering methodologies. Assembling occurs in user interaction on a professional language. The professional dialogue language is based on the concept of intellectual interface and comprises a combination of a strictly programmed dialogue and a free scripted dialogue. The purpose of the system is practical demonstration of basic stages and operations when developing complex software according to a layout-modelling approach to software engineering briefly summarized in the paper. The paper also includes formulations and solutions for some important problems of complex software systems generation, such as program module compatibility, formalization of computer interaction and choosing formal models for human-machine interface. The authors propose a specific system architecture that allows expanding the system with process plugins when collecting incompatible software modules, which are written in different languages and require diverse libraries, to make them compatible. The paper presents systemized formal and informal models of human-computer interaction. In addition, there are three training prototype implementations for selected models: model based on the game theory, a tensor network model and a graph-based model.
